We always put new rubber ones in customer bikes when we change tires. As for the metal ones as long as they look good and are not leaking we don't change them, they last years...

Metal lasts a lot longer, but even their seals eventually dry and compress till they leak. If I didn't know how old they were, I'd replace them, too, just not that expensive to chance a leak after mounting a new tire - even though I do my own, that's still a lot of work, especially a rear. At least they don't risk risk a blowout like a rubber stem snapping off - I had that happen, fortunately while trying to put air in it in my garage. I'd just bought the used bike and hadn't put new tires on it yet. Did then...
